Historical Development of Interstate Water Quality Agreements

The development of interstate water quality agreements traces back to the early 20th century, reflecting the recognition of water pollution as a shared regional concern. Initially, states acted independently, often leading to inconsistent standards and jurisdictional conflicts.

As water pollution problems intensified, especially with industrialization and urbanization, the need for cooperation among states became evident. The 1950s and 1960s marked the emergence of formal interstate agreements aimed at addressing shared water resources. These agreements laid a foundation for collaborative water quality management.

The Water Pollution Control Act of 1956 and subsequent amendments underscored federal involvement and encouraged interstate coordination. Over time, these agreements evolved in scope and complexity, incorporating scientific data and stakeholder input, shaping modern water quality law and interstate cooperation mechanisms.

Legal Framework Governing Interstate Water Quality Agreements

The legal framework governing interstate water quality agreements is primarily established through federal laws and regulations that set standards for water management and pollution control. The Clean Water Act (CWA) serves as the cornerstone legislation, providing the authority for interstate cooperation and water quality standards enforcement. Under the CWA, states are required to develop water quality management plans that align with federal objectives.

Interstate agreements are often formalized through Memoranda of Understanding (MOUs) or interstate compacts, which facilitate cooperative governance among states. These agreements must comply with constitutional provisions, such as the Commerce Clause, which restricts states from enacting laws that unreasonably interfere with interstate commerce. Federal agencies, particularly the Environmental Protection Agency (EPA), oversee and approve these arrangements to ensure consistency with national water quality goals.

Legal enforcement mechanisms support these agreements, including federal statutes, regulations, and judicial rulings. These ensure that states adhere to agreed-upon standards and remedy pollution issues effectively. Overall, the legal framework provides a structured, enforceable foundation that fosters collaboration across jurisdictions to protect water quality comprehensively.

Examples of Prominent Interstate Water Quality Agreements

Numerous interstate water quality agreements have been instrumental in addressing shared water resource concerns. One notable example is the Great Lakes Water Quality Agreement between the United States and Canada, first signed in 1972. It aims to reduce pollution and restore the ecological health of the Great Lakes, which span multiple states and provinces.

The Chesapeake Bay Agreement is also significant. It involves Maryland, Virginia, Pennsylvania, and other stakeholders working together to improve water quality through pollution reduction and habitat restoration efforts. This regional consensus highlights the importance of collaborative governance in interstate water quality agreements.

Addressing pollution from non-point sources

Addressing pollution from non-point sources presents a significant challenge within water quality management, as it involves diffuse and often unregulated contributors such as agricultural runoff, urban stormwater, and soil erosion. Unlike point sources, these pollution sources lack direct discharge points, making regulatory enforcement more complex.

Efforts to mitigate non-point source pollution typically rely on collaborative strategies, including establishing best management practices (BMPs), incentive programs, and public education initiatives that encourage pollution reduction behaviors among stakeholders.
Key approaches include:

  1. Implementing agricultural BMPs to reduce nutrient and sediment runoff.
  2. Promoting urban stormwater management through green infrastructure.
  3. Engaging community stakeholders in pollution prevention efforts.
  4. Monitoring diffuse pollution through advanced data collection and analytics.

These measures, often coordinated through interstate water quality agreements, aim to control non-point source pollution effectively. However, success depends on sustained cooperation among states, federal agencies, and local communities.
